University Park, September 7, 2005 - Governors State University will host a fair for home based demonstration businesses on Thursday, September 22, from 8:30 a.m. to 7:00 p.m. The fair will take place in the Hall of Governors, on the university’s main campus, 1 University Parkway, University Park.
The event is sponsored by the GSU Civil Service Senate and open to the public. There is no cost for admission. Attendees should use university parking lots B or C.
"Most people are familiar with the concept of a Tupperware party," said Kathy Miller, president of the GSU Civil Service Senate. "We’ve expanded the concept to include many different types of demonstration vendors to create a unique event that nobody has done before." Among the demonstration companies expected to be represented are Home Interiors, Southern Living, and Party Light.
All proceeds from the event will go towards the Civil Service Scholarship Fund. The Civil Service Scholarship was established in 1984 to encourage GSU Civil Service employees, their spouses, and dependent children to further their education and to promote career advancement and self-improvement.
